CoolTerm
Development
CoolTerm is a simple serial port terminal application for macOS, Linux, and Windows. It allows users to connect to serial devices and send/receive data. Useful for debugging hardware or connecting to devices like microcontrollers.

quickRDP
Remote Work & Education
quickRDP is a fast and lightweight remote desktop client for Windows that allows you to securely connect to other Windows computers. It is open-source, has low system resource usage, and supports RDP, VNC, and SSH protocols.
